medicare part d explained

Medicare drug coverage will help purchase prescription medications you require. Even though you don’t take prescription medications now, you need to consider receiving Medicare drug coverage. Medicare drug protection is optional and is obtainable to Absolutely everyone with Medicare. If you decide not to receive it whenever you’re initially eligible, therefore you don’t have other creditable prescription drug coverage (like drug protection from an employer or union) or get Additional Enable, you’ll probable pay a late enrollment penalty in case you sign up for a program afterwards. Generally, you’ll pay out this penalty for provided that you have Medicare drug coverage. To acquire Medicare drug protection, it's essential to be a part of a Medicare-accredited approach that offers drug coverage. Just about every approach may vary in Value and precise drugs coated.

You can find two tips on how to get Medicare drug protection:
1. Medicare drug ideas. These programs incorporate drug protection to Initial Medicare, some Medicare Price tag Plans, some Private Charge‑for‑Support strategies, and Clinical Discounts Account designs. You needs to have Medicare Part A (Hospital Insurance policy) and/or Medicare Element B (Health care Insurance policies) to affix a independent Medicare drug program.

2. Medicare Advantage Approach (Section C) or other Medicare Health and fitness System with drug protection. You have your entire Element A, Component B, and drug coverage, as a result of these options. Don't forget, you have to have Element A and Part B to hitch a Medicare Edge Program, and not these options supply drug coverage.

Signing up for a Medicare drug approach might influence your Medicare Edge Approach
If you join a Medicare Benefit Program, you’ll normally get drug protection by that approach. In certain kinds of programs that will’t offer you drug protection (like Clinical Discounts Account options) or pick out not to provide drug protection (like selected Personal Price-for-Provider strategies), it is possible to be part of a independent Medicare drug program. Should you’re within a Well being Maintenance Organization, HMO Point-of-Service approach, or Most popular Company Firm, and you also join a different drug system, you’ll be disenrolled from the Medicare
Benefit Plan and returned to Primary Medicare.

You may only be a part of a separate Medicare drug approach devoid of dropping your current wellbeing coverage when you’re inside of a:

Personal Fee-for-Assistance Program
Healthcare Financial savings Account Approach
Expense Plan
Selected employer-sponsored Medicare wellness plans
